ooo. looks like i botched that post. i missed item 5 completely which i've generally noticed as simply "n/a." 13g's are an abbreviated 13d; the latter discloses ownership of securities by any person or group that acquires more than 5% and must be subsequently filed within 10 days after said acquisition.

from free edgar:

"Schedule 13G is a much abbreviated version of Schedule 13D that is only available for use by a limited category of "persons" (such as banks, broker/dealers, and insurance companies) and even then only when the securities were acquired in the ordinary course of business and not with the purpose or effect of changing or influencing the control of the issuer."
